Infinitive of purpose
Look at these examples to see how we use infinitives of purpose.
He went to the shops to buy some shoes.
I'm writing to ask for your help.
My father runs every day to keep healthy.

Grammar explanation
When we want to answer the question why?, we can use an infinitive of purpose. Most of the time, we use the to-infinitive.
Why do you have the LearnEnglish Grammar app?
To improve my grammar.Why do we always eat at home?
We eat at home to save money.Why do you have a bicycle?
I use it to go to work.Why does she run every morning?
She runs to keep fit.
